Unassuming shipping container doubles as a Detroit souvenir shop

DETROIT - A new shop, located inside an unassuming shipping container, opens up today and lets you take a piece of downtown Detroit home with you. The Shop at Campus Martius opens today at noon, located at Campus Martius Park, which was voted the No. 1 public square in the country.

Investigation still pending in fatal shooting of 23-year-old near Ypsilanti, police say

YPSILANTI TWP., MI - The person who fatally shot a 23-year-old earlier this month is still at large, police said Thursday. The death of Davin Copeland Jr. is still “actively under investigation,” Cmdr. Eugene Rush with the Washtenaw County Sheriff’s Office said Thursday, June 18 in a message to MLive/The Ann Arbor.
